logo elektroda
logo elektroda
X
logo elektroda
REKLAMA
REKLAMA
Adblock/uBlockOrigin/AdGuard mogą powodować znikanie niektórych postów z powodu nowej reguły.

problem z rs-em...komunikat "Nie można otworzyć COM2&qu

brzozetti 19 Lut 2006 12:53 1074 8
REKLAMA
  • #1 2321334
    brzozetti
    Poziom 11  
    Posty: 67
    Ocena: 3
    Witam

    Chciałem połączyć sobie dwa kompy przez rs-a (xp z 2000). Zrobiłem sobie kabelek nul-modem (DB-9 a z drugiej strony DB-25) i podłączyłem kompy. Gdy wchodze do hyperterminala i na kompie gdzie jest 2000 i naciskam na wywołaj to wyskakuje mi komunikat "Nie można otworzyć COM2. Sprawdź ustawienia portu." .... Ustawienia w mendżerze urzadzen w obu kompach mam takie: 9600 8 brak 1 "brak sprzętu" i w hypeterminalu to samo ustawiam i tam gdzie jets 2000 wyskakuje mi ta informacja. Tam gdzie mam xp naciskam na wywołaj w hyperterminalu to to wszystko próbuje się łączyć i nei ma żadnych informacji, że coś nei gra...Ma ktoś jakiś pomysł jakby to rozwiązać??

    Za wszelkie info z góry wielkie dzięki

    Pozdrawiam
  • REKLAMA
  • #2 2321371
    dioda1000
    Poziom 28  
    Posty: 833
    Pomógł: 143
    Ocena: 132
    A nie miałeś komunikatu że oba gniazda mają być tego samego typu np.
    9 - 9
    25 -25
    sprawdz to
    poz dioda
  • REKLAMA
  • #3 2321457
    brzozetti
    Poziom 11  
    Posty: 67
    Ocena: 3
    Gniazda nie muszą być tego samego typu...mozesz sobie zrobic 9-25 i będzie działać...chodzi tylko o połączenie odpowiednich lini....
  • REKLAMA
  • #4 2321469
    dioda1000
    Poziom 28  
    Posty: 833
    Pomógł: 143
    Ocena: 132
    wiadomo że można ;)
    ale com to + - 12V
    a ltp to 0 lub 5V

    poz dioda
  • #5 2321585
    brzozetti
    Poziom 11  
    Posty: 67
    Ocena: 3
    nie wchodźmy w szczegóły teoretyczne :)...ja chce uruchomić transmisje szeregową między dwoma kompami ale wyskakuje mi ten błąd czy też informacja...i co teraz??...mam szukać problemu w sprzęcie czy oprogrmaowaniu (np jakis proces zajmuje mi com-a i uruchamia sie wraz z windowsem)??

    pozdrawiam :)
  • REKLAMA
  • #6 2321730
    dioda1000
    Poziom 28  
    Posty: 833
    Pomógł: 143
    Ocena: 132
    Cytat:
    nie wchodźmy w szczegóły teoretyczne


    To jest praktyka 9-9 lub 25-25 ;)
    poz. dioda
  • #7 2322080
    brzozetti
    Poziom 11  
    Posty: 67
    Ocena: 3
    hehe praktyka to jest to, że mam już komunikacje 9-25 :)...zainstalowałem od nowa system operacyjny (kieorwałem się tym, że jakiś proces zajmował mi com-a i uruchamiał sie przy starcie systemu wiec drastyczny format i nowa instalkacja rozwiązała ten problem a jeżeli nie było przyczyną to co myślałem to miałem szczęście :) )....

    pozdrawiam i dziękuje za chęci :)

    P.S. dlatego chce 9-25 bo na jednym kompie (stary komp) mam DB-9 i DB-25. Myszka zajmuje DB-9 bo nei mam wejścia PS/2 więc zostaje mi tylko DB-25 a w drugim kompie mam tylko DB-9 :)
  • Pomocny post
    #8 2322880
    dioda1000
    Poziom 28  
    Posty: 833
    Pomógł: 143
    Ocena: 132
    Masz jednak farta ;)

    tego nie napisałes
    Cytat:
    (stary komputer)


    w starych komputerach była orginalnie montowana przelotka z 9 na 25
    czyli piny z bolców z com 9 sztuk podłączone były do DB-25.
    Popatrz do środka
    poz dioda
  • #9 2324566
    brzozetti
    Poziom 11  
    Posty: 67
    Ocena: 3
    w sumie to ważny szczegół, ze stary komputer ... no ale juz po problemie teraz dobiero będę się babrał bo chce połączyć dwa kompy rs-em i przesyłać dane protokołem MODBUS przy pomocy aplikacji INTOUCH i chyba będę musiał wskoczyć w inny dział elektrody

    Dzięki jeszcze raz ;)

Podsumowanie tematu

✨ Problem dotyczył połączenia dwóch komputerów (Windows XP i Windows 2000) za pomocą kabla null-modemowego RS-232 z końcówkami DB-9 i DB-25. Przy próbie otwarcia portu COM2 na komputerze z Windows 2000 pojawiał się komunikat „Nie można otworzyć COM2. Sprawdź ustawienia portu.” Ustawienia portów szeregowych w menedżerze urządzeń i w programie HyperTerminal były zgodne (9600, 8, brak parzystości, 1 bit stopu, brak kontroli sprzętowej). Dyskusja wyjaśniła, że gniazda DB-9 i DB-25 mogą być łączone ze sobą, pod warunkiem prawidłowego połączenia odpowiednich linii sygnałowych. Problem mógł wynikać z zajęcia portu COM przez inny proces lub konfliktów sprzętowych. Ostatecznie rozwiązaniem było ponowne zainstalowanie systemu operacyjnego, co zwolniło port COM i umożliwiło komunikację. Wspomniano także o oryginalnych przejściówkach DB-9 na DB-25 stosowanych w starszych komputerach. Autor planuje dalsze wykorzystanie połączenia RS-232 do transmisji danych protokołem MODBUS za pomocą aplikacji INTOUCH.
Wygenerowane przez model językowy.
REKLAMA